Part of family functions:
D

Economic support: providing basic needs, such as food, shelter, clothing,
etc.
O

Emotional support: providing love, comfort, intimacy, companionship,
N

nurturing, belongingness, etc.
Socialization of children: rearing children, parenting, helping children
O

function to the best of their abilities within their society.
T

Control of sexuality: defining and managing when and with whom (e.g.,
marriage) sexuality occurs.
C

Procreation: contributing to the continuation of society and offspring.
O

Ascribed status: providing a social identity (e.g., social class, race, ethnicity,
PY

kinship, religion, etc.)[5]
